Was scrolling on the streets of twitter and came across a tweet. It was a shout out to all those accounts that have stopped tweeting because their owners passed away.

As the curious person that you all already know I am, I started clicking on the individual handles of those who have passed from this side of eternity, dropped by their friends or people who knew them in response to the initial tweet.

I wanted to know what their thoughts were and if they had any inkling that, that would be their last tweet, retweet or like.

Some of them had been active just a few days into this present month.

I wondered that if they knew it was going to be their last, would they have still tweeted, retweeted or liked what they had tweeted, retweeted and liked?

If there is anything I have come to know and accept, is that curiousity sometimes creates more questions than answers.

I would never know the answers to these questions, but that doesn’t stop me from wondering what my last tweet, retweet or like will be.

That’s if twitter is still around then, if not it could easily be on another social media platform, or my last text message, write up or phone note.

I can only pray and hope, its something I am proud off, and something my loved ones will be able to read, smile about and remember me fondly by.
